Roles That Matter
The Data Protection Co-ordinator plays a key role in helping the Council meet its data protection and information governance obligations. The role provides advice and support to services on the lawful handling of personal information, manages information rights requests, assists with the handling and response to Subject Access Requests, and helps ensure compliance with data protection legislation and Council policies. The post may also support staff awareness and training, and promotes best practice in information management across the organisation.
